This is a continuation of bug 897921 which I've been requested to post as a new bug. (I think the mention of "Precise" in the old title is confusing.)
Hardware is
VGA compatible controller [0300]: VIA Technologies, Inc. CN896/VN896/P4M900 [Chrome 9 HC] [1106:3371] (rev 01)
Subsystem: ASUSTeK Computer Inc. Device [1043:81ce]
Output of lspci -vn is attached.
When I boot, the grub screen will appear to flash between appearing in the normal position and one showing the left edge in the middle of the screen. It makes choosing the correct entry from the menu more difficult than it needs to be.
Grub itself behaves normally; it's just the display that's unstable.
This has been a constant issue on this machine ever since Precise alpha 1.
